Pro or Lite?

Post by AllenC »

Josquin,

Are you sure you purchased the Anime Studio PRO version or the lite version Anime Studio?

In PRO you can import EPS, AI, etc. but in the less expensive version those will be greyed out. You can compare all the differences between the two versions here: http://www.e-frontier.com/go/animestudio/compare

Let me know, because if you purchased the PRO version and can't import those files you will need to contact the tech people at e-frontier.

There is a Photoshop CS script that will convert Photoshop layers into a layered AS project.

It is somewhere on the forum but may also be in the download of AS.

I don't think you can import PSD files directly into Anime Studio... I could be wrong though.

This script is only for the CS version of Photoshop. Anything before that won't work.
